Q: Select the most appropriate meaning of the underlined idiom in the given sentence. Due to increased number of lay offs in the industry, the sword of Damocles is always hanging over the employees.
  • A. strict rules and regulations
  • B. an ill omen of death
  • C. threat of physical harm
  • D. a constant threat
Correct Answer: Option D - The sword of Damocles (idiom)- a constant threat a bad or unpleasant thing that might happen to you at any time and that makes you feel worried or frightened. निरन्तर विद्यमान खतरा या सिर पर तलवार लटकना।
